上海游居士网络科技网站开发中前后端分离技术的优势与应用

首页 / 新闻资讯 / 上海游居士网络科技网站开发中前后端分离技

上海游居士网络科技网站开发中前后端分离技术的优势与应用

📅 2026-05-13 🔖 上海游居士网络科技有限公司,网络科技,网站开发,互联网服务,线上运营,技术开发

在当下的数字生态中,网站早已不是简单的信息展示板。上海游居士网络科技有限公司在多年的互联网服务实践中发现,传统的“后端渲染+同步请求”模式在应对高并发与复杂交互时,性能瓶颈愈发明显。前后端分离架构的引入,正是为了解决这一痛点——将视图层与逻辑层解耦,让前端专注于用户界面与交互,后端专注数据与业务接口,从而大幅提升技术开发的敏捷性。

核心优势:从架构到体验的全面升级

具体而言,前后端分离带来了三个层面的显著提升。首先是并行开发效率:前端团队只需关注API文档,后端团队独立构建微服务,互不阻塞,项目周期可缩短30%-40%。其次是性能优化:静态资源通过CDN分发,API请求按需加载,首屏加载时间从传统的2.8秒降至1.1秒(基于我们某次线上运营项目的实测数据)。

  • 高复用性:同一套后端API可同时服务于Web、移动端及小程序,降低重复开发成本。
  • 可扩展性:当业务量激增时,可通过横向扩展后端服务节点,而不必重构前端代码。

实施中的注意事项

尽管优势明显,但技术落地时需警惕三个“坑”。第一,接口定义必须严格规范:如果前后端对数据格式的理解不一致,会导致联调阶段返工率高达50%。我们建议使用Swagger或OpenAPI生成接口文档,并建立自动化契约测试。第二,跨域问题:开发环境需配置Nginx反向代理或CORS白名单,生产环境则建议通过网关统一处理。第三,首屏性能:对于需要SEO的页面,不能完全依赖客户端渲染,应配合SSR(服务端渲染)或预渲染技术。

另外,在团队协作上,我们上海游居士网络科技有限公司要求开发人员必须掌握至少一种前端框架(如Vue/React)一种后端语言(如Node.js/Go),避免出现“谁都不懂对方领域”的沟通断层。

常见问题与实战解答

Q:前后端分离后,前端是否需要承担更多业务逻辑?
A:不完全是。前端主要负责UI状态管理和用户体验交互,复杂的业务校验和持久化逻辑仍应放在后端。例如,在我们承接的某电商网站开发项目中,前端仅处理购物车数量的本地缓存,而库存扣减与订单生成必须由后端事务控制。

  1. Q:如何保证API的安全性? 答:采用JWT+HTTPS认证,对敏感接口进行IP白名单或频率限制。
  2. Q:小团队是否适合前后端分离? 答:适合。初期可由全栈工程师统一搭建骨架,后续按需拆分。

归根结底,前后端分离不是银弹,但它是迈向现代网站开发架构的必经之路。对上海游居士网络科技有限公司而言,这一模式让我们在提供互联网服务时,能更灵活地应对客户需求变化,从技术开发到线上运营的链路也更加清晰。如果你正在考虑重构或新建项目,不妨从一个小模块开始试点分离架构,逐步积累经验。

相关推荐

📄

基于上海游居士网络科技技术开发的SaaS平台应用案例分享

2026-05-20

📄

2025年上海游居士网络科技互联网服务技术架构升级趋势解析

2026-05-26

📄

2024年企业互联网服务趋势:上海游居士技术开发前瞻

2026-05-13

📄

上海游居士网络科技网站开发项目技术架构选型与性能对比分析

2026-05-12

📄

上海游居士网络科技基于微服务架构的线上运营系统设计实践

2026-05-22

📄

上海游居士网络科技线上运营系统定制开发案例与实施流程

2026-05-14